  • Plan is good but…..

    The plan itself is good , teaches you to make healthy choices, habits and break bad habits.

    There are different meal plans available, including vegetarian but no Vegan plan ( I hope they add it in the near future). Exercise plans available with and without equipment.

    If you follow the meal plan it could get very pricey except the simple meal plan, it is very simple 😉

    All is well and good but I didn’t loose any weight even in the “loose it “ phase I think it’s because before I started this diet I was making relatively healthy choices being a vegetarian all my life I was eating lots of vegetables, whole grains fruits and not eating sugar etc., so I didn’t see any difference, I think 💭 it could also be because I am going through menopause. But will continue this because I do believe I will see benefits in the long run with my health!!

  • App could use QoL improvements

    The app doesn’t automatically sync to the correct date, and each tab doesn’t sync to the next. So when it’s a new day, you have to change the date in the main tab, tracker tab, and the meal plan tab.

    The food database could be improved to include popular restaurant items, or even suggestions for wherever you are eating. Can’t figure out if it’s possible to make your own recipes in the food tracker to save time, it seems you only have the recipes they provide. Otherwise you have to put in every ingredient every time.
